Date: 2006-07-27 02:06 am (UTC)Things I like:
- I can load it full of all kinds of music (fast, slow, SCA, classical, etc) and not have to worry about running out of space
- I can make custom playlists of above said music so I can create perfect mixes for any situation
- It plays video!
- With the purchase of an Macally FM trasmitter I can play my iPod through both my car and home stereo's (it comes with adapters for both), thus completely getting rid of the need for a CD changer
- It's fairly small, I bought a nifty leather case for it that has a belt clip, but it fits in my pocket fine.
- Lots of content only available through iTunes (I found this great Celtic music podcast).
Things I don't like as much:
- My old ass computer doesn't like the new technology (I don't have USB 2.0)
- Sometimes finding a radio frequency that doesn't have a station near it is a bit tough (although not that tough)
- If you want to load a video you have to have it in iPod format (but there are plenty of convertors out there)
- The wheel can be a bit touchy at times, resulting in some things you didn't know it could (or would) do
